Understanding the Conversion

The conversion factor between liters and gallons is:

  • 1 liter = 0.264172 gallons (US)
  • 1 liter = 0.219969 gallons (UK)

Therefore, to convert 4000 liters to gallons, we simply multiply the number of liters by the appropriate conversion factor.

Calculating 4000 Liters to Gallons

US Gallons:

4000 liters x 0.264172 gallons/liter = 1056.688 gallons (US)

UK Gallons:

4000 liters x 0.219969 gallons/liter = 879.876 gallons (UK)
